Technology of the earthen dam rehabilitations using optimal injection mixtures

Earth-filled dams belong among the most widespread types of water dam works in the Czech Republic. Due to a combination of an old age and unsuitable design they suffer often from leakages or complete loss of stability. To ensure the safety of their neighbourhood it is necessary to pay high attention to them. There are a number of technologies to make dam corrections of which for small water works the best is a classical injection method. Number of grout injection mixtures of clay, clay-cement or even chemical is used for this purpose. Application of the large injections requires the huge amount of mixture, therefore, it is desirable to reduce the economic aspects of this technology. This can be achieved by using, for example, high-temperature, but also the fluid fly-ash as suitable alternatives to traditional components. The addition of ashes does not serve only for reduction of the costs of the resulting technology, but also brings the improvement of rheological properties of the mixture, especially the workability and properties for mixture pumping. Ashes also have a positive effect on dimensional stability of the mixture and the resulting strength. The article deals with the introduction and experimental validation of remediation technologies of earth-filled embankments by injection of mixtures containing fly ash in real field conditions "in situ".
